I have been looking at which bike and it did not take long to pick harley and about 5 minutes on there site to pick the vrod.

I have one concern, I am a big guy 6'5 475 pounds though loosing alot of weight. I am concern about the tank being under the seat and the thing about the seat having a latch and such. Is there any chance I would break the latch or hing???????
 
#2 ·
Man you are a big guy, in the older bikes pre 06 with the locking seat latch I think you would be ok, as it is pretty much a pin that goes into the latch. No real mechanism to be broken in my opinion. I am pretty sure the newer bikes are the same setup just without the lock, someone can verify. The seat pan is plastic of some sort, that may be a concern. Sorry could not give a more definite answer.

the seat hinge only bears weight when it's open. Once closed 100% of the weight is on the frame. So unless you try sitting on the seat when it's open there won't be an issue.
You may want to upgrade the stock shocks to Progressive 440 HD though
